VISION GLAMPING Resort & Spa Yamanakako, located at 南都留郡山中湖村山中字栗木林, 1385-43, Yamanashi 401-0501, Japan, offers a unique glamping experience surrounded by the breathtaking natural beauty of the Yamanakako region. Nestled near Yamanakako Hana no Miyako Park, the resort captures the essence of tranquility and adventure, perfect for those seeking a retreat from the hustle and bustle. The hotel features a harmonious blend of rustic charm and modern comforts, inviting guests to relax in elegantly designed accommodations that evoke a sense of serenity.

Each room is thoughtfully equipped to ensure maximum comfort, featuring spacious layouts that include kitchenettes, allowing for convenient meal preparation. The ambiance is cozy, with high-quality furnishings and decor that reflect the natural surroundings. Guests have praised the various amenities, including an artificial onsen, open-air baths, and a sauna, which all contribute to a rejuvenating stay.

Accessibility is a priority, with several public transportation options nearby. Notable public transport includes a walking distance to local stations, and major airports such as Narita and Haneda are just a taxi ride away. Narita International Airport is approximately 2 hours and 29 minutes by taxi, while Haneda Airport is around 1 hour and 48 minutes away.

The hotel prioritizes health and safety, implementing comprehensive measures to ensure a safe environment for all guests. This commitment reflects the hotel's dedication to providing peace of mind alongside a memorable experience.

Guests can engage in various activities, from lakeside walks at Lake Yamanaka, just 8 minutes away, to thrilling experiences at Fuji-Q Highland amusement park, located a mere 13 minutes from the resort. Other nearby attractions include the iconic Mount Fuji, Oshino Hakkai village, and Lake Kawaguchi, each offering unique experiences that showcase the beauty of the region.

It was my first time using it.Since the forecast predicted that a typhoon would hit the scheduled time, I checked the safety of the glamping facility and the cancellation fee three days in advance.``The facility is built sturdy, so there will be no problems.The open-air bath will be fine as long as the roof is exposed.''``Normally, we would charge the full amount of the cancellation fee, but due to the typhoon, there will be no cancellation fee this time.''I believed his words, and the day before, many expressways were closed due to the typhoon, and Shinkansen and express bus services were also suspended, so I told them the day before that I wanted to cancel for safety reasons. If you cancel, you will be charged the full cancellation fee.'' yes? I don't understand what that means.If so, no matter what kind of disaster it is from the beginning, as long as we are open, we will charge you the full cancellation fee from 3 days in advance. It would be better if you said that.I was worried that the entire amount would be taken, and I made the children and dog feel scared on the day, but somehow we made it through heavy rain and a typhoon.I received an explanation at the reception desk, but was told, ``Please do not expose the roof of the open-air bath, as it is dangerous to do so.'' yes? Didn't you say it was safe?To be honest, the rice is not worth the price, and there are no instructions on how to cook it, cooking utensils, ingredients, etc., so I don't know how to make it or how to use it.Air purifier at night? The alarm won't stop, and I can't sleep because I don't know how to stop it.The staff also provides minimal customer service.Support is just lies.However, the facilities, open-air bath, and location were great.I gave a harsh review, but if the food, support, and customer service were even a little more customer-oriented, it would be a facility that I would definitely want to come back to every year, so I would like to write this with high expectations.
